Mackenzie Financial Corp lowered its position in shares of Lam Research Corporation (NASDAQ:LRCX - Free Report) by 33.3% in the first quarter, according to the company in its most recent 13F filing with the SEC. The fund owned 1,565,670 shares of the semiconductor company's stock after selling 781,866 shares during the quarter. Mackenzie Financial Corp owned 0.12% of Lam Research worth $113,824,000 as of its most recent filing with the SEC.

Lam Research (NASDAQ:LRCX - Get Free Report) last released its quarterly earnings results on Wednesday, July 30th. The semiconductor company reported $1.33 earnings per share for the quarter, topping analysts' consensus estimates of $1.21 by $0.12. Lam Research had a net margin of 29.07% and a return on equity of 59.69%. The business had revenue of $5.17 billion during the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$4.99 billion. During the same quarter last year, the company earned $1.03 earnings per share. The business's quarterly revenue was up 33.6% compared to the same quarter last year. Research analysts predict that Lam Research Corporation will post 3.71 earnings per share for the current year.

About Lam Research

(Free Report)

Lam Research Corporation designs, manufactures, markets, refurbishes, and services semiconductor processing equipment used in the fabrication of integrated circuits. The company offers ALTUS systems to deposit conformal films for tungsten metallization applications; SABRE electrochemical deposition products for copper interconnect transition that offers copper damascene manufacturing; SOLA ultraviolet thermal processing products for film treatments; and VECTOR plasma-enhanced CVD ALD products.
